HENNIKER, N.H. – Junior outside hitter
Torrance Robertson (Bakersfield, Calif.) of the New England College women's volleyball team has been voted to the Great Northeast Athletic Conference (GNAC) All-Conference Third Team for her performance this season.
Robertson amassed 186 kills with a .108 percentage for the 'Grims over 96 sets this year, leading NEC to the GNAC Tournament in just their first season in the league. Her 13 kills and .407 hitting percentage against Elms College in the 'Grims' sweep of the Blazers on October 28
th – both season bests – helped secure NEC's playoff spot.
"I am very excited and proud of Tori being selected for all-conference in our first year of the GNAC." Head coach
Kirsten Morrison said of her junior-transfer outside hitter. "She worked very hard this season individually and helped her teammates along the way."
Robertson's 1.94 kills and 2.42 points per set career averages rank her in the top ten in NEC school history. Her 17 solo blocks and 27 blocks overall in 2023 likewise rank her in the top ten in season totals.
NEC senior middle-blocker
Tatiana Sampson (Kailua, Hawaii) was named to the GNAC Sportsmanship Team.
